We’re seeking a highly skilled AI/LLM Toolkit Developer to join a long-term remote contract engagement focused on building a cutting-edge enablement solution for technical support teams.

This role involves developing a comprehensive toolkit that leverages AI agents and large language models (LLMs) with ret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) to streamline onboarding and reduce reliance on complex documentation.

🔧 What You’ll Build:

You’ll design and implement a robust, AI-powered toolkit that empowers support teams to manage and troubleshoot hybrid environments with ease. The toolkit will cover:

  • Kubernetes Foundations: Core concepts like pods, deployments, services, namespaces, limits, eviction policies, and network policies.
  • Virtualization Layer: Deep dive into OpenShift Virtualization and KVM-based VM management.
  • Mixed Workloads: Best practices for managing VMs and containers on a unified platform.
  • Containerization: Communication and coordination between VMs and containers, including useful container tools.
  • Resource Management: Efficient handling of CPU, memory, and storage for both VMs and containers.
  • Networking: Kubernetes networking, User Defined Networks (UDNs), and F5 SPK integration.
  • Storage: Persistent volume frameworks, tuning storage traffic, fault tolerance, and database replication strategies.
  • Live Migration: Seamless VM migration with minimal downtime, including database and storage considerations.
  • Automation & Orchestration: Automating provisioning, deployment, and scaling in a Webscale environment.
  • Troubleshooting & Maintenance: Diagnosing issues, analyzing logs, and applying software updates.
  • Configuration & Customization: Tailored networking and storage solutions to meet specific use cases.
  • High Availability: Strategies for fault tolerance and resilient application design across various workloads.
